After serving the community for 20 years as a fireman and police officer for the city of Fayetteville, Jeff Ingraham applied his well-honed leadership abilities to the building industry, beginning in 1996 as the superintendent for Robert Ingraham Homes, Inc., in Fayetteville and Charlotte, NC. From scheduling contractors, daily inspections, and meetings with realtors and homebuyers, to final walk-thru and warranty work, Jeff managed all aspects of new homebuilding. As residential construction manager, he successfully handled bid submissions and budgeting bids to actual costs, as well as processed permit documentation and verified work to completion. His attention to all details of construction to insure the highest standards and work quality earned the respect of fellow industry associates, including inspection departments, licensing boards, and building suppliers – and fellow contractors. Jeff obtained his General Contractor license for Robert Ingraham Homes, Inc., in Tennessee in 2003, returning to Fayetteville in 2006 where, as project foreman and superintendent for a major builder, he built custom and starter homes, completed residential renovations and additions, built a professional office park and bank, and renovated commercial office space. He became a licensed contractor for the state of North Carolina in 2009 and brings his comprehensive experience, uncompromising work ethics, and standards for high-quality workmanship to Furr Construction and Development, Inc., as Residential Division Manager. Responsible for subcontractor scheduling, material and labor management, customer relations, inspections, quality control, safety policies, estimating, purchasing, and management of all contracts, Jeff will maintain the consummate attention to award-winning excellence and client satisfaction that is Furr Construction and Development, Inc.
